some of my pages on my website are missing if I take the l off of the
page name in the browser it shows up how can i get them to all be on
one page/

my web address is

www.bishopbishop.org

you can see as you click on the hotspots that all of the pages dont
show up.
Mike Koewler - 28 Nov 2006 23:11 GMT
Klay,

Rename your pages adding the 'l' or rename your links to *.htm.

I don't know how Publisher works so I'm guessing. When you create a
link, does a menu open to ask you what page/file/site you want to link
to? If so, select the correct one.

Also, if Pub gives you a chance to name files (Maybe under
File/Properties or Page/Properties) you could change the page name
there. Otherwise, you may need to open the html file in Notepad or a
similar text editor and manually change the name.
